Minnesota South Packs Mercy Meals During Annual Meeting
Orphan Grain Train Minnesota South Mercy Meal packing crew posed for a group photo on Saturday, Sept. 6 after their annual meeting and Mercy Meal packing event. Twenty-two boxes of Mercy Meals were packed in two hours. That means 792 individual packs of fortified food were made for people in need.
